At the same time, Cavusoglu pointed out that Sweden has not yet fulfilled its obligations under the memorandum signed last year. “We cannot say yes to Sweden’s NATO membership without seeing concrete steps,” Turkish foreign minister said, adding Ankara has far fewer complaints about Finland’s membership .Representatives of the three countries will meet in Brussels and discuss whether the two Scandinavian countries have fulfilled their obligations.Earlier, Turkey demanded that Sweden and Finland take a tougher stance against the Kurdistan Workers’ Party, which Ankara considers a terrorist organization. Turkey is also seeking the extradition of members of FETO, the organization of Islamic preacher Fethullah Gülen, believed to be involved in the 2016 coup attempt.At the end of January, Ankara called off talks with Sweden on an investigation into NATO membership. It happened after Danish far-right politician Rasmus Paludan publicly burned a Quran outside the Turkish Embassy in Stockholm.
